What Role Should Business Play in Society?

  • Mariana Mazzucato

business role essay

Companies talk the talk of creating stakeholder value, but most don’t walk the talk. In this article, the author outlines two major reasons why — an insular financial sector and stock buybacks — and describes a new model for a truly symbiotic relationship among business, government, and citizens. For this model to succeed, business and government in particular need to address three key questions: What should we create? How should we evaluate social impact? And how should we share?

We must reconsider how value is created in capitalist economies.

The private sector is often considered to be the heart of wealth creation and innovation — the late 1990s and early 2000s success story of Silicon Valley being a prime example. In this model, shareholder value is seen as the ultimate measure of a company’s success. Indeed, the idea that businesses are the most productive actors in the economy has served as a convenient justification for high incomes and great wealth.

How HR chiefs went from ‘lepers’ to C-suite power players

Photo illustration of a row of black office chairs with a red and gold throne in the middle and a sign on it that reads "Reserved for CHRO."

Lisa Stevens took on an exciting new role in 2019: She became chief people officer at Aon , a professional services and management consulting firm with more than 50,000 workers across 120 countries. 

It was her first time taking over an HR function, having previously come up through the ranks working for decades in business operations. Little did she know that a global pandemic was about to hit, sending society at large into total upheaval . Soon, she was tasked with figuring out how to transition an entire company to remote work , provide mental health support for employees, and make sure staff didn’t overtax themselves as work and personal time blended . 

“We really moved from being 80% operational…into spending 60% of that time, if not more, on strategic initiatives,” she tells Fortune . 

Stevens isn’t the only HR leader who has seen their job evolve since the COVID pandemic, as workforce and talent issues take on a new urgency for executives. C-suite leaders ranked “failure to attract or retain top talent” as the fourth-biggest risk facing organizations today, according to a recent survey. By comparison, that category didn’t even crack the top 10 in 2019. 

HR was once considered a sleepy backwater of the C-suite, a lesser-than role akin to a paper-pushing hall monitor. But a combination of the pandemic , a period of social upheaval , and a tight labor market has coalesced to turn it into a new kind of powerhouse position, with CHROs wielding never-before-seen clout and importance in the C-suite. 

“I think there may have been a bias against HR because of the perception that it is a softer field. And I think HR has come a long way in showing that that’s not the case,” Liana Passantino, a senior principal at Gartner’s human resources practice, tells Fortune . “HR and workforce issues have become a greater priority to CEOs, to boards, and to company strategy in recent years.”

How HR became a key player in the C-suite

CHROs weren’t always in the limelight. HR leaders have historically been some of the lowest-paid executives, excluded from the C-suite level, and relegated to focus on nonstrategic issues like payroll, hirings, firings, and benefits. 

“Back when I was in HR, I remember I had a [fellow HR] colleague once who used to say, ‘We’re the lepers,’” says Mira Greenland, chief revenue officer at outplacement and career coaching firm INTOO. “Because it was a core cost center. Nobody wants to end up over in HR.”

But those days are over. Jennifer Wilson, who leads Heidrick & Struggles’s global human resources officers practice, says 2020 and 2021 were “record-breaking years” for hiring CHROs, as companies rushed to upgrade their people leaders during COVID and the racial reckoning that followed the murder of George Floyd in the U.S. She says demand hasn’t let up since.

“Every big issue on the CEO’s agenda, basically, is a people issue, and that has made the CHRO role more prominent,” she tells Fortune . “We’ve seen more work than ever for us in that sector.”

CHRO salaries have skyrocketed, and around 13% of HR executives at S&P 1500 companies were among the top five highest-paid C-suite positions at their organizations in 2022, up from 0.5% in 1992. Some CHROs now earn as much as $8 million annually. And many HR leaders are becoming CEOs in their own right, with General Motors chief executive Mary Barra serving as the most famous example of an HR head taking the top job.

“Good companies always highly valued HR and gave them a place at the table. Other companies may be coming to that or are being forced to come to it,” says Andy Gold, CHRO of enterprise shipping firm Pitney Bowes . “HR really does help drive business results.”

Those changes follow a fundamental evolution of the role itself over the past few years. Once considered purely operational, the CHRO role has taken on new strategic responsibilities and expanded within an organization.

“During COVID, many HR leaders became part of cross-functional teams to respond to this evolving situation,” says Passantino . “That has elevated their position and, maybe to some extent, the connections with other functions like finance, real estate, IT, and so on.”

The rise of remote work forced HR departments to figure out how to build connections virtually , quickly followed by navigating bringing workers back into the office without alienating the entire company. DEI initiatives also took center stage , sending companies scrambling to reevaluate what programs they have to champion and support diverse talent. The labor market upheaval over the past few years, often called the Great Resignation, forced organizations to become more competitive than ever with their hiring strategies and put HR on the front line of that battle. And there was also an increased emphasis on employee well-being, as more workers experienced mental health concerns and loneliness. That led to spending money on new benefits, training managers to spot mental health concerns among their employees, and coaching leaders to talk about their own well-being.  

“You see more analytics and business strategy being applied,” says Tom Wilson, managing director at Frederickson Partners, an executive search firm. It’s not just that HR is kind of the fun crew, organizing picnics and engagement surveys. They’re doing real, proper business work.” 

The emergence of AI technology over the past few years has only propelled the HR function to new heights and solidified its place in the C-suite. CHROs are leveraging technology in more innovative ways and planning how companies can save costs and rethink the workforce of the future. AI wasn’t a topic that HR discussed a few years ago, Steve Patscot, leader of Spencer Stuart’s human resources practice, says. But that’s also changed. 

“Not only do you have to think about it as a vehicle for transforming your function, but it’s how it’s transforming your entire workforce and your culture, and the employment implications of that,” he says.

Will CHROs be able to hold onto their new power? 

HR is more elite than ever, but it still has a long way to go before it’s considered a permanent key player in the C-suite. 

Many CHROs remain dramatically underpaid compared to their C-suite counterparts—a phenomenon likely driven in part by the fact it’s one of the few C-suite roles that are held mostly by women. While S&P 500 COOs were paid $7 million annually on average in 2022, and CFOs made $6 million, HR chiefs earned just $4.2 million, according to an analysis of executive compensation data from Morningstar. And despite making gains in the boardroom , it’s estimated that fewer than 40 HR leaders serve as directors of Fortune 500 companies.

“For a long time, people talked about, ‘HR needs a seat at the table.’ That was the expression for so long,” says Passantino. “You’ve got that seat now. What are you gonna do with it? How do you keep it? How do you prevent HR from becoming less important again?”

For CHROs to keep their new status moving forward, they must ensure that their organizations don’t put talent strategy on the back burner again, and Patscot says there are three factors that HR’s continued ascendance depends on to keep going. The first is that CEOs continue to demand more from the function and recognize its importance and value. Secondly, HR leaders must continue to grow, learn new aspects of business, and figure out how to add to the organization in new ways. And third, CHROs must deliver on their promise of an AI transformation. All of this won’t be an easy lift, and many people think HR “hasn’t fulfilled its end of the bargain to be a true strategic partner,” Patscot says. 

“If you took a survey of who thinks HR is blowing it away right now, I think the results would be reasonably mixed,” he adds. “Because the expectations are so different and so high from so many constituents.”

The path of the CHRO is also more fraught than other C-suite positions right now, stuck in the middle as CEOs and workers duke it out over return-to-office mandates , employee expectations around pay and benefits, and unionization efforts . As a result, HR faces high expectations from multiple stakeholders and could easily be considered a failure by any one of them.

“Some people continue to have a pretty narrow definition of what HR is and what it should be,” says Patscot. “And that’s, you know, a little disappointing.”

PANAMA CITY (AP) — Panama’s Supreme Court rejected a constitutional challenge to the candidacy of leading presidential contender José Raúl Mulino on Friday, removing an element of uncertainty two days before the May 5 vote.

The court was ruling on a challenge from lawyer Karisma Etienne Karamañites, who argued that Mulino was not eligible because he had not been selected through a primary by the Achieving Goals party of former president Ricardo Martinelli.

Magistrate María Eugenia López, the Supreme Court’s president, read a statement on behalf of the court Friday, noting that there had been eight votes to reject the constitutional challenge and one dissent.

“What has moved this constitutional tribunal in the historic moment in which we find ourselves is the defense of our country and democracy, as well as institutionality, social peace, the right to elect and to be elected, political pluralism, and let’s not forget the important role played by the political parties,” she said.

Panama’s Electoral Tribunal in March barred Martinelli from standing , cutting short his attempted political revival, because he had been sentenced to more than 10 years in prison for money laundering. Panama’s constitution bars anyone sentenced to five years or more for a crime from holding elected office.

The presidential candidate of Achieving Goals, Jose Raul Mulino, addresses supporters during a campaign rally in Panama City, Sunday, April 28, 2024. Panama will hold general elections on May 5. (AP Photo/Matias Delacroix)

When Martinelli was blocked, Mulino, a 64-year-old maritime lawyer and former security minister, instantly became the frontrunner, despite not having Martinelli’s charisma or popular appeal.

Martinelli has campaigned for his former running mate from inside the walls of Nicaragua’s embassy, where he took refuge in February after receiving political asylum from that government.

With Mulino still in the race, seven candidates will compete in Sunday’s election.

Another candidate, Melitón Arrocha, who had been trailing in polls, announced he would end his campaign and throw his support to ex-President Martín Torrijos.

The Role of the Business Communication Essay

Introduction.

Communication is important in people’s lives, as it is a mean of exchanging information from one person to another (Kushal, n.d, pp 1). In business, communication is necessary, as it plays a role in negotiation between an entrepreneur and the customer, and between the distributor and the entrepreneurs, among others.

Therefore, business communication involves flow of information, which requires feedback. In an organization, communication may flow through various channels, hence contributing to controlling and directing employees. Communication involves feedback, thus avoiding any misunderstanding and it contributes to effective transfer of messages from one party to another.

An organization has the duty of communicating its rules and regulation to the employees. Business communication has also changed with the trends in technology.

In the early years, communication was evident in terms of paper work and telephone calls; however, today, communication has expanded to video conferencing, emails, cell phones and satellite, all of which have led to effective communication. Business communication can be divided in to two – oral communication (which can be formal and informal) and written communication. Normally, formal communication involves interviews, meetings, discussions, and speeches, while informal involves grapevine.

Verbal communication has been evident for generations and it creates a high level of understanding, and feedback is immediate, thus contributing to quick decision-making. However, this method faces the challenge of language barrier due to the many existing nationalities.

Nevertheless, verbal communication is commonly evident in interviews, telephone conversations, and video conferencing. The second type of business communication is written communication, which incorporates, reports, and agendas among others (Management study guide, n.d).

Current types of business communication range from the use of internet, video conferencing, teleconferencing to the use of emails. Effective communication is an important tool to any business and organization, as it contributes to efficiency at the place of work in terms of getting tasks accomplished within the required time.

According to Kushal (n.d, p1), “without communication, uniformity in the business activities cannot be brought about.” Therefore, business communication is a type of communication that contributes to meeting the organization’s needs.

The role of business communication in daily activities at my workplace, and its current trends.

Communication is very important at the workplace and it can vary from oral to written communication. Generally, it contributes greatly to the organizations’ activities; hence, every employee is required to have effective communication skills when addressing customers and his fellow employees.

In addition, good communication skills contribute to resolving issues very fast, thus avoiding delays. In my line of work as a human resource assistant, communication is very effective as my job entails communication with the staff. This takes place in form of emails, phone and video conferencing.

When my manager is out of the country, video conferencing and emails have proven to be effective in ensuring that communication takes place. My boss is able to communicate quality and urgent information to me, which in return is communicated to the rest of the staff through the phone or via email. Some of my daily activities involve updating Medicare accounts for the staff, updating information about their leaves, reviewing their payroll, and renewing contracts among other tasks.

All these tasks require the use of internet or phone. In addition, when I need to pass an important notice throughout the department, written communication is applicable, which involves notices and memorandums. Therefore, in my workplace, it is a requirement for all employees to be at par with the advancement in technology in order to be capable of operating computer programmes such as emails.

Business communication is efficient, as it assists me in sharing important information to the rest of the staff on time, especially through the internet; therefore, delay in information is not evident in my organization due to the many modes of communication available. In addition, communication contributes to the internal and external functions at the workplace. Internal functions include communication within the organization that contributes to employees’ job satisfaction and increase productivity, thus decreasing the levels of turnovers.

This is evident, as the management ensures that information is available to employees on time, about how they are required to perform a certain task and the terms of rewards when the job is completed. Employees are thus motivated due to the information communicated. The external function of business communication occurs when our staff relates with the outside environment, such as the customers, whom our organization works hard to please through delivering quality services.

The current trend at my workplace is cloud computing that involves the use of computers and internet in order to enhance communication. This trend has proven sufficient in the organization as it involves a large number of services, such as Google, yahoo, face book, twitter, and MySpace among others. Such services have led to instant messaging through chats, for instance, in yahoo and g-mail, therefore providing the staff with urgent and instant messages in which they provide an instant feedback.

The impact is contribution to effective communication of urgent information without having to post a letter. Video conferencing is also evident in the workplace, whereby, a manager is able to address his staff on an important matter, and he can actually see the staff he is addressing via the aid of a webcam. Therefore, work is becoming paperless at the place of work, as emails are replacing memorandums and minutes of workplace meetings.

Monge and Desanctis (2008) describes electronic communication as a link to distance, cultures, organizations, and the departments within them, hence responding to the customers’ demands fast. Electronic communication therefore comprises of emails, and teleconferencing among others.

However, information must be communicated effectively in order to enhance understanding, as is the case of face-to-face communication. With the changing technology, business communication has also changed and adopted new type of communication, such as internets, which have yielded to instant messaging like chat messages and instant feedbacks; as opposed to a letter that requires time before the sender can get a reply, as it has to go through the process of posting.

In any business, professionalism is highly regarded, as it is the key to attracting customers. in this case, customers are confident on the information on the services and products offered. Therefore, business communication aids in sharing information on every crucial matter, thus ensuring that the matter has been attended to promptly.

Business communication modes include electronic communication, written communication, verbal communication, and non-verbal communication. In spite of the used type of business communication, how well the message is communicated is what makes a difference, since when a message is conveyed wrongly, it could cost the organization a lot. Therefore, organizations should make sure that their employees acquire quality communication skills, to avoid errors either in typing, writing, or verbally.

Chris Hemsworth is known for his role as Thor in the Marvel Cinematic Universe, but his kids are unfazed by his A-lister status.

"I guess it's just normal for them," Hemsworth told Entertainment Tonight in 2022 of the children joining him on the set of the fourth "Thor" film. "They come on set and they get excited for a couple of minutes and then they realize it's a pretty boring process."

Hemsworth and fellow actor Elsa Pataky, who have been married since 2010, have three children together: a daughter and twin sons. Photos and videos of the kids regularly appear on their Instagram profiles, whether they're celebrating birthdays or going on vacations.

Most recently, Pataky and their sons supported Hemsworth at the world premiere of "Furiosa: A Mad Max Saga" in Sydney.

Here's everything to know about Hemsworth and Pataky's family.

Their eldest child, daughter India Rose Hemsworth, 11, made her acting debut in 'Thor: Love and Thunder'

India was born on May 11, 2012.

Related stories

"It was just a name we liked," Hemsworth told E! News of him and Pataky choosing their firstborn's name. "I always kind of liked Indie or Indiana for a boy and she liked India. We sorta went, 'Oh well, whether it's a boy or girl that will decide.' It just seemed to fit."

India starred alongside her father in " Thor: Love and Thunder ," the fourth film in the stand-alone "Thor" franchise.

In the film, she plays Love, the daughter of the villain Gorr the God Butcher (Christian Bale). At the end of the 2022 movie, after Gorr's death, Thor adopts her and the two go off on adventures as the duo Love and Thunder.

Hemsworth told Entertainment Tonight that she was supposed to have a minor role in the film, but took on a more pivotal role when the story changed. The actor said that India enjoyed the experience, but he's not pushing her into more acting roles.

"I want her to have a childhood, and I think so does she," he said.

Twin boys Sasha and Tristan Hemsworth are 10 years old

They were born on March 19, 2014. Hemsworth recently told Vanity Fair that Tristan's name was inspired by Tristan Ludlow, Brad Pitt's character in the 1994 drama "Legends of the Fall." Sasha was named after a stuntman friend of the actor.

Like Pataky and India , the twins also had roles in "Thor: Love and Thunder." Tristan briefly played young Thor early in the film and Sasha had a cameo as an Asgardian child.

"It felt like a fun, one-off family experience," Hemsworth told reporter Kevin McCarthy . "I don't want them to now go and be child stars and actors. It was just a special experience we all had and I loved it. They had a great time."
